TECHNICAL RECORD

Scale

1:8 th

Materials

Polyurethane Prototyping Resin, Photo-Etched Brass, Turned Aluminum, Brass & Pewter.

Finish

Period-Correct "Rosso Corsa" with Hand-Painted Weathering (Oil, Rubber, Heat Haze).

Complexity

2,400+ Individual Components.

Features

Opening Cowls (Front/Rear), Visible Carbon-Kevlar Weave, Functional Door Latches, Alcantara-Wrapped Cage.

Dimensions

56 cm x 24 cm x 14 cm
(22 in x 9.5 in x 5.5 in)

Weight

Approx. 7.5 kg (16.5 lbs)
